Enhancing Security and Surveillance

Video analytics is revolutionizing security and surveillance by providing real-time monitoring and automated threat detection. Businesses can now use intelligent video systems to identify suspicious behavior, detect intrusions, and monitor restricted areas without constant human oversight. This technology not only reduces the need for large security teams but also improves response times, enabling businesses to prevent incidents before they escalate. Additionally, video analytics can help in managing crowd control, ensuring safety in public spaces, and complying with regulatory requirements.

Improving Retail Experience

In the retail sector, video analytics is being used to enhance the customer shopping experience. By analyzing foot traffic, dwell times, and customer behavior, retailers can gain insights into shopping patterns and optimize store layouts accordingly. Video analytics can also track customer movements to determine the effectiveness of product placements and promotional displays. Moreover, it can help retailers understand peak shopping times, enabling better staff scheduling and inventory management. This leads to a more personalized shopping experience, increased sales, and improved customer satisfaction.

Streamlining Manufacturing Processes

In manufacturing, video analytics is playing a critical role in improving operational efficiency. By monitoring production lines in real-time, video analytics can detect anomalies, identify bottlenecks, and ensure quality control. For example, the technology can spot defects in products or detect when machinery is not operating within optimal parameters. This allows manufacturers to address issues immediately, reducing downtime and waste. Furthermore, video analytics can enhance workplace safety by identifying hazardous behaviors or unsafe conditions, thereby preventing accidents and ensuring compliance with safety standards.

Optimizing Traffic and Transportation

In the transportation industry, video analytics is transforming how cities manage traffic flow and public transportation systems. By analyzing video data from traffic cameras, the technology can optimize traffic signals, reduce congestion, and improve road safety. Video analytics can also be used in public transportation to monitor passenger flows, detect overcrowding, and ensure the timely operation of services. These insights help cities and transportation companies create more efficient and safer transit systems, ultimately improving the daily commute for passengers.

Improving Healthcare Services

In healthcare, video analytics is making a significant impact by enhancing patient care and hospital management. For instance, it can be used to monitor patient activity, ensuring that those at risk of falls are attended to promptly. Video analytics can also help in managing hospital resources by tracking the utilization of rooms and equipment. Additionally, it can be used to improve the efficiency of surgical procedures by analyzing video footage to identify areas for improvement. This technology not only improves patient outcomes but also helps hospitals operate more efficiently and safely.

Boosting Event Management

For event organizers, video analytics offers a powerful tool for managing large crowds and ensuring the safety and satisfaction of attendees. By monitoring crowd density and movement patterns, video analytics can help manage entry and exit points, prevent overcrowding, and optimize the allocation of resources. Additionally, it can provide insights into attendee engagement with various activities and exhibits, allowing organizers to refine their event strategies for future occasions. This leads to a smoother, safer, and more enjoyable experience for all participants.
